Preserving Memories: Exploring the Evolution of Camera Design

From cumbersome brass contraptions to sleek modern marvels, the progress of camera design is a fascinating tale. Early photographers relied on large-format plates and intricate mechanisms to capture fleeting moments, often needing hours of setup and meticulous development. The advent of film revolutionized the process, making photography more accessible. Breakthroughs such as the 35mm format and rangefinders further popularized photography, placing the power to create images in the hands of the masses. Today, with the rise of digital cameras, image capture is nearly instantaneous, discerning the lines between photographer and everyday user.

This ongoing evolution shows no signs of slowing down, with emerging technologies like artificial intelligence and augmented reality promising to further transform the way we capture and interact with moments in time.
